Job description

Developer/Engineer with strong cloud engineering (Azure) experience, modern CI/CD practices, and advanced

React UI development expertise to design, build, and support enterprise web applications and digital interfaces

used across manufacturing and business operations.

This role is ideal for a hands-on engineer who can balance architecture and delivery, improve reliability and

security, and mentor others while partnering with cross-functional stakeholders.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Design, develop, and maintain enterprise-level web applications and APIs using Microsoft .NET

technologies (C#, ASP.NET Core, RESTful services).

  • Architect and implement modern, responsive, user-centric web interfaces using React (preferably

with TypeScript), along with HTML/CSS and modern UI frameworks.

  • Lead or significantly contribute to cloud application architecture (Azure preferred; AWS acceptable),

including:

  • Deployment patterns (App Services, containers, Kubernetes, serverless)

  • Secure networking and identity/integrations

  • Performance, scalability, high availability, and disaster recovery considerations

  • Build and maintain robust CI/CD pipelines (Azure DevOps, GitHub Actions, or similar), including:

  • Automated builds, tests, linting, packaging, and deployments

  • Environment promotion strategies (dev/test/stage/prod)

  • Release governance and rollback strategies

  • Implement and maintain Infrastructure as Code (IaC) practices (e.g., Bicep/ARM, Terraform, or

equivalent).

  • Develop secure back-end services and integrations for ERP/manufacturing systems (SQL Server, APIs,

data flows, authentication/authorization).

  • Create and maintain technical documentation aligned to SDLC expectations (requirements, design specs,

interface specs, test/validation procedures, release notes).

  • Collaborate with internal teams (Operations, Manufacturing, Quality, Engineering, IT) to gather

requirements, plan releases, and deliver enhancements with minimal disruption.

  • Ensure adherence to security best practices (secure coding, access control, secrets management, data

protection) and support vulnerability remediation efforts.

  • Improve observability and maintainability by implementing logging/monitoring and performance

diagnostics (e.g., Application Insights, cloud monitoring tools, structured logging).

  • Participate in production support and issue resolution, including root cause analysis and preventative

improvements.

  • Mentor and guide junior developers through code reviews, best practices, and technical decision-making.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Computer Engineering, MIS, or a related technical discipline (or

equivalent professional experience).

  • 5+ years of professional experience building and supporting web applications (full-stack or strong front-

end + back-end collaboration).

  • Advanced proficiency with:

  • C# / .NET / ASP.NET Core

  • SQL Server (querying, performance tuning fundamentals, stored procedures as applicable)

  • React (strong UI engineering skills, TypeScript highly preferred)

  • Git workflows (branching strategies, pull requests, code review practices)

  • Demonstrated experience delivering solutions in a cloud environment (Azure/AWS), including application

deployment and operational considerations.

  • Hands-on experience implementing and maintaining CI/CD pipelines.

  • Strong understanding of secure software development practices, including authentication/authorization

patterns and secure API design.

  • Ability to work in a manufacturing/enterprise environment with cross-functional stakeholders and

production deadlines.

  • Strong problem-solving skills, communication skills, and a track record of delivering reliable software.

Preferred Qualifications (Nice to Have)

  • Experience with Azure services (App Service, Functions, AKS/Kubernetes, Key Vault, Storage, Service

Bus, SQL Azure) or equivalent AWS services.

  • Experience with containerization (Docker) and orchestration (Kubernetes).

  • Experience with automated testing (unit/integration/UI), quality gates, and policy-as-code.

  • Experience with ERP/MES ecosystems (any major ERP; manufacturing integration experience strongly

preferred).

  • Reporting and analytics experience (e.g., SSRS, Power BI, or modern embedded analytics patterns).

  • Familiarity with OWASP guidance and secure development tooling (SAST/DAST, dependency scanning,

secret scanning).
